Howard Schultz tells Bernie Sanders that Starbucks ‘doesn’t want a union’

Former Starbucks CEO Howard Schultz on Wednesday confronted harsh criticism from lawmakers for the chain’s alleged efforts to discourage workers from unionizing, however he averted committing to deeper negotiations with the union and repeatedly denied that the espresso chain had damaged the regulation.

In a listening to earlier than the U.S. Senate Committee on Health, Education, Labor and Pensions, U.S. Sen. Bernie Sanders, a Vermont impartial and the committee’s chair, stated that efforts by Starbucks SBUX to stifle unionization have been unprecedented….
